If you know my podcast, you know that it used to be a pure improv podcast. However, one evening, a couple of weeks ago, I had the wonderful idea to open it up a bit and also talk to people who are not improvisers in the first place, but who do something awesome and very inspiring nevertheless. So, I came up with the idea to interview Lyndsey Cockwell as my first “non-improv guest” in my podcast. And so it came that we met on a sunny Friday afternoon in Lyndseys Flat in Berin-Kreuzberg, to chat about her, the Berlin Pop Choir and the terrible public transport in London. Have fun! (Except for the first couple of words, the interview is entirely in English).
